US KC-135 Refueling Aircraft Crashes in Western Iraq, All Crew Dead


(MENAFN) All six personnel aboard a US KC-135 refueling aircraft that crashed in western Iraq on Thursday were killed, according to the US Central Command (CENTCOM that the crash occurred during Operation Epic Fury, which began last month. Two aircraft were involved in the operation; one went down in western Iraq while the other landed safely.

Addressing a news conference alongside Gen. Dan Caine, US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th described the reality of war: “War is chaos and as we saw yesterday with the tragic crash of our KC-135 tanker, bad things can happen.”

Caine added, “Those are very, very, very tough days when that knock comes on the door.”

The fatalities bring the total number of US service members killed since the start of the operation on Feb. 28 to 13.
